Saturn (Chronos) is a god in ancient Roman religion, regarded as a god of generation, dissolution, plenty, wealth, agriculture, periodic renewal, liberation, and of time. His reign was depicted as a Golden Age of plenty and peace. The Temple of Saturn housed the state treasury.
